PHY 2054C - General Physics II (Credit Hours: 4)

College Credit 01 - Lower Level Arts & Profession

Description

This course, a continuation of General Physics I, includes electricity, magnetism, light, waves (sound, optics, and so forth) and some areas of modern physics. Laboratory work is similar to and a continuation of the laboratory in General Physics I.
